A law firm located in Uniondale, NY, is seeking a General Liability Attorney with 4+ years of experience. The ideal candidate will demonstrate strong analytical and communication skills, possess experience in preparing pleadings, conducting depositions, and motion practice, and be able to efficiently resolve cases. Trial experience is a plus for this position.

 

Duties:

  • Analyze legal issues related to general liability cases and develop effective strategies for resolution.
  • Communicate regularly with claims professionals, documenting all communication and progress on cases.
  • Prepare pleadings, including complaints, answers, and motions, in general liability matters.
  • Conduct depositions of witnesses and parties involved in legal proceedings.
  • Engage in motion practice, including drafting and arguing motions before the court.
  • Assist in trial preparation, including witness preparation and evidence organization.
  • Represent clients in negotiations, mediations, and settlement discussions.
  • Provide legal advice and guidance to clients on general liability matters.
  • Maintain accurate and organized case files and documentation.

 

Requirements:

  • Juris Doctor (.) degree from an accredited law school.
  • Admission to the New York State Bar and be in good standing.
  • 4+ years of experience practicing general liability law.
  • Strong analytical skills and attention to detail.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.

 

Education and Certifications:

  • Juris Doctor (.) degree from an accredited law school.
  • Admission to the New York State Bar.

 

Skills:

  • Experience in preparing pleadings, conducting depositions, and motion practice.
  • Trial experience preferred.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.
  • Effective communication and negotiation sk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ple cases and deadlines effectively.
  • Commitment to providing high-quality legal representation for clients.
